General & History
Located on the banks of the River Bocq, three kilometres from the town of Ciney, this recently renovated and extremely well appointed castle was once the home of the Bishops of Liège. It dates back to the 12th century and remained in ecclesiastical hands until the 17th. Being only a short drive from Calais and Brussels, and sleeping up to 31, it is today, the perfect venue for family holidays, reunions and celebrations.
Its ten hectares of grounds include an extensive park with century old trees and its lake and woods are perfect for fishing, canoeing, walking and cycling trips. It is also possible to swim in the River Bocq. The chateau itself consists of 750 m² of accommodation made up of the main building and two wings that surround the courtyard. Almost all of the bedrooms are en suite and there are numerous reception rooms of various sizes including five very large rooms that can be used for parties, conferences and dining.
